| Yıl | Başlık | Rolü |
|---|---|---|
| 2013 |
Lewis - Sezon 7
Bölüm
|
Tara Faulkner |
| 2012 |
Whitechapel - Sezon 3
Bölüm
|
DI Mina Norroy |
| 2009 | Turnuva | Powers Assistant |
| 2008 |
Torchwood - Sezon 2
Bölüm
|
Pearl |
| 2007 | Waterloo Road - Sezon 2 | Lorna Dickey |
| 2006 | Waterloo Road - Sezon 1 | Lorna Dickey |
| 2002 |
Manchild - Sezon 1
Bölüm
|
- |
| 2002 |
The Inspector Lynley Mysteries - Sezon 1
Bölüm
|
- |
| 2000 | Şeytan Tohumu | Lynette Peterson |
| 1996 | The Treasure Seekers | Dora Bastable |